What Qualifies as a Mini-Series?

A mini-series is a short TV show with just a few episodes (usually 3 to 8) that tells a complete story. There’s no plan for a second season, so you won’t be left thinking what will be there in the next season. They are also referred as a limited series.

1. Normal People (2020)

This  is based on a famous book by Sally Rooney. It’s a story about love, confusion, and growing up. Connell and Marianne come from different backgrounds in Ireland but have a strong connection. Their relationship is messy, beautiful and real it will make you sad but also warm your heart. This is one of the best mini series on Hulu you should definitely watch.

  • Episodes: 12 (approx. 30 minutes each)
  • IMDB Rating: 8.4/10
  • Genre: Romance, Drama
  • Cast: Daisy Edgar-Jones, Paul Mescal, Sarah Greene, Aislin McGuckin.
  • Awards Won: Won BAFTA TV Award (Best Actor) and multiple Irish Film & Television Awards.

Why Watch: Normal People is beautiful to watch, with honest acting and a touching story. The episodes are short, so you can easily finish it in one sitting. A simple but powerful show about love and life.

2. The Act (2019)

This is a true crime series based on a real story. It’s about Gypsy Rose, a girl whose mom, Dee Dee, made everyone believe she was sick her whole life, but the truth was she wasn’t. Dee Dee controlled everything, keeping Gypsy trapped at home. But as Gypsy grows up, she realizes the truth and plans a dark escape. The show is disturbing but hard to stop watching, it makes you question who was really the victim.

  • Episodes: 8 (approx. 50–60 minutes. each)
  • IMDB Rating: 7.9/10
  • Genre: True Crime, Drama
  • Cast: Joey King, Patricia Arquette, Chloe Sevigny, Anna Sophia Robb, Calum Worthy.
  • Awards Won: Won Primetime Emmy and Critics’ Choice Awards (Patricia Arquette).

Why Watch: Patricia Arquette and Joey King deliver standout performances. It’s dark, disturbing, and highly engageable show.

4. Catch-22 (2019)

Yossarian is a WWII pilot who just wants to go home. But the army has a crazy rule—if he’s scared of dying they keep sending him on flying missions. If he refuses, they say he’s helthy and fine and make him fly anyway. Stuck in this impossible trap, he deals with crazy bosses, war chaos, and tries not to lose his mind. A funny, dark take on the madness of war.

  • Episodes: 6 (approx. 45–50 minutes each episode)
  • IMDB Rating: 7.7/10
  • Genre: War, Satire, Drama
  • Cast: Christopher Abbott, Kyle Chandler, Hugh Laurie, George Clooney, Daniel David Stewart, Rafi Gavron, Graham Patrick Martin.
  • Awards Won: Won Golden Reel Award for Sound Editing.

Why Watch: Stunning visuals, sharp satire, and a surprisingly modern message wrapped in World War II.

5. Mrs. America (2020)

This drama series tells the real-life battle over women’s rights in 1970s America. Feminist leaders like Gloria Steinem and Betty Friedan fight to pass the Equal Rights Amendment. On the other side conservative Phyllis Schlafly rallies housewives to stop it. The series reveals the surprising twists, personal sacrifices, and political wars behind this revolution. A fascinating series show how women shaped history while fighting each other.

  • Episodes: 9 (approx. 50–60 minutes each episode)
  • Genre: Historical Drama, Feminism
  • IMDB Rating: 7.9/10
  • Cast: Cate Blanchett, Rose Byrne, Uzo Aduba, Margo Martindale, Elizabeth Banks, Sarah Paulson, Tracey Ullman.
  • Awards Won: Won Emmy and Critics’ Choice Awards (Uzo Aduba).

Why Watch: Powerful acting and a gripping look at the political and cultural battles that shaped modern America.
